May or may not help anyone, but here is how i setup my shares at the PC side, works for me, i've seen some folks having problems there....

1 - Setup a new windows user account with password, for your xbox (And setup xbmc network with same user/pass)

2 - Disable simple file sharing. (Control panel/folder options/view)

3 - Right click folder to be shared, select "sharing and security"
Under both Sharing and Security, add user Xbox to the list
